The Garment Technologist, (categories Outerwear, Wovens and Denim) plays a vital role in ensuring Holzweiler products are accurately made, fit-for-purpose and in line with brand vision.
The key relationships for the role are with the product developer, designer, pattern maker and the production and buying manager, who together will lead the end-to-end product creation process.
The role is based in the Oslo HQ and reports to the Head of Garment Technology.
Key responsibilities:
- Work with Design, Product Development, and cross-functional teams forseasonal and runway demands.
- Receiving information from Product Development and Design teams on new style launches.
- Collaorating with designers and pattern makers to analyze garment fit and make necessary adjustments to patterns or samples to achieve the desired fit and comfort.
- Technical specifications: Creating and maintaining detailed technical specifications for each garment, including construction methods, materials, measurements, and finishing techniques.
- Create size chart for all developed styles for basic size.
- Digitally creating patterns in Clo3D systems.
- Preparing patterns for all manufacturing processes with relevant details as: seam allowance, notches, grain line, labels, variants etc. as per requirement.
- Work closely with Cross functional teams to create productionable and cost-effective methods.
- Problem-solving: Identifying and resolving any technical issues or challenges that may arise during the production process, such as fabric or construction problems, and suggesting alternative solutions.
- Provide mocks/ toiles/testing samples and all the relevant pieces requiredin the development/ manufacturing process.
- Support Head of Garment Technology and department in different projects as required by business.
Overall, a garment technician plays a crucial role in ensuring the quality, fit, and functionality of garments, from the initial design stage to the final production, to meet customer expectations and industry standards.
